Syfy Releases A Krypton Season 2 Teaser Trailer

Warning: Spoilers for the Season 1 finale of Krypton “The Phantom Zone” are being discussed within.

So. Brainiac and Seg-El are banished to the Phantom Zone and the world has to kneel before Zod, eh?

It’s going to be a long wait for Krypton Season 2, but at least one is happening, so we’ll get to find out how this mess will be prevented. How does Zod still even exist if he probably wiped himself out of existence by changing history? Hopefully we’ll get an explanation for that.

In any event, Syfy tonight released a teaser for Season 2, and if you missed the conclusion to the first season, you can find it below, though we’d highly recommend just watching the entire episode if you haven’t already because it’s really good. Craig Byrne

Craig Byrne has been writing about Superman TV since 1995, when the "Lois & Clark Krypton Club" launched. He founded KryptonSite.com in February 2001, becoming the first fan site for The WB/CW television series Smallville. He also wrote the Official Companion books for Smallville seasons 4-7 as well as the Smallville Visual Guide.
